What causes sustained economic growth?
What causes sustained economic growth? Economic growth occurs when real output increases over time. Periods of growth are often triggered by increases in aggregate demand, such as a rise in consumer spending, but sustained growth must involve an increase in output. What is rational emotive behavior therapy used for?
What is rational emotive behavior therapy used for? Rational Emotive Behavior Therapy (REBT) is a short-term form of psychotherapy that helps you identify self-defeating thoughts and feelings, challenge the rationality of those feelings, and replace them with healthier, more productive beliefs.
